The X3F file extension, associated with Sigma Digital Camera Raw Image File, is a proprietary format created by Sigma Corporation for cameras with Foveon X3 sensors. X3F files store raw image data, capturing full-color information at each pixel for enhanced color accuracy and detailed post-processing. This format includes metadata, thumbnails, and preview images, offering photographers comprehensive control over their images. While primarily processed with Sigma Photo Pro software, X3F files are also supported by plugins for popular photo editing software like Adobe Photoshop.
The WebP file extension stands for "Web Picture", a modern image format developed by Google. It aims to reduce file size without compromising quality, making it ideal for web use. Introduced in 2010, WebP supports both lossless and lossy compression, which enhances web performance and speeds up page loading times. This efficiency makes it a preferred choice for web developers and IT specialists focused on optimizing website performance.
